The crowd-ranked queue at Alexandria gatherings
The mechanic is simple enough for any gathering in Alexandria: join by QR, code, or browser link, add songs from a YouTube-powered catalog, and vote on everything in the queue. High-vote tracks rise into view, low-vote ones wait their turn, and the host approves what actually plays.
Votes guide, the DJ decides in Alexandria
Pure vote-order would let one enthusiastic table in Alexandria stack the queue with their genre for an hour. DopaBeat avoids that: votes surface demand transparently, but the DJ's approval step keeps balance, pacing, and taste in the mix. The room steers; one person still holds the wheel.
Anyone in Alexandria can join the vote
No one at a Alexandria gathering needs a streaming subscription to participate. The catalog is powered by YouTube, the apps are free on iOS and Android, and the web listen page covers guests who won't download anything. If they can open a link, they can vote.

Can the host in Alexandria overrule the votes?
Yes — the DJ keeps approval, reorder, and skip rights. Votes are the room's voice; the host is the editor who keeps the night coherent.
Is playback synced for everyone in Alexandria?
Yes. Every joined phone and the web listen page play the same moment of the same song, so the whole gathering in Alexandria moves together.
